Onboard mics (and even camera mounted ones) are only there for speech intelligibility. They lack lows and mids, use tiny tinny sounding electret elements, and have really bad low and mid frequency reproduction and really big high end boost. I imagine a lot of the frequencies in the popping sound of a handgun live in the low mids, especially from a distance where the high end would drop off significantly. So a gunshot recording sounding funny probably won't be admissible evidence for it being fake, but they're also not going to get audio engineers inputs on it, so who knows, it might end up holding up.

I haven't recorded gunfire audio, or EQ'd legit recordings, so I can't actually say for a fact why it could sound funny on a recording. Especially from a distance. But I can say with certainty that a low SPL onboard mic doesn't capture any audio particularly well, so I wouldn't expect a gun to sound natural on them.

This is a common misconception. In criminal cases whether charges are pressed is up to the local DA, not the victim. The victim can refuse to cooperate, which functionally makes many charges unprosecutable, but that decision itself is not in their hands. Considering there are two videos, both of which the police likely already have assuming this is actually being investigated it wouldn't matter if neither hassel or boogie cooperate. There is enough for a DA to choose to prosecute assuming there is an appropriate charge.
